Since you are currently in Class 9 , you have plenty of time to plan your career. If your goal is to pursue a B.Ed. , here are the career options and some guidance for the future.
After completing a B.Ed. , you can explore the following career paths:
- School Teacher (Primary, TGT, PGT) in government or private schools.
- Government Teacher through exams such as CTET, State TET, KVS, NVS, DSSSB, or state teacher recruitment exams.
- School Administrator or Academic Coordinator after gaining experience.
- Educational Content Developer for EdTech companies.
- Online Tutor or Educator on digital learning platforms.
- Education Counsellor in schools or coaching institutes.
- Curriculum Designer or Instructional Designer .
- Special Educator (with additional qualifications).
